普通网友 2025-09-28 21:50 采纳率: 98.5%
浏览 0
已采纳

论文引用缺失卷号如何规范标注?

在学术论文引用中,若期刊文献缺失卷号(Volume),常见技术问题是如何规范处理该类引用以符合APA、MLA或GB/T 7714等标准。例如,部分在线优先出版文章仅有期号(Issue)或DOI而无卷号,此时是否可用“[无卷号]”标注?或直接省略卷号仅保留期号与年份?不同引用格式对此规定模糊,易导致格式混乱。此外,数据库导出引文常自动填充空白字段,可能引入错误信息。如何在保持学术严谨性的同时准确呈现缺失卷号的文献,是撰写过程中亟需明确的技术难题。
  • 写回答

1条回答 默认 最新

  • The Smurf 2025-09-28 21:50
    关注

    1. 引言:学术引用中卷号缺失的技术挑战

    在撰写高质量学术论文时,文献引用的规范性直接影响研究成果的可信度与可追溯性。尤其对于IT及相关领域的资深从业者而言,在系统综述、技术演进分析或跨学科研究中频繁涉及期刊文献引用。然而,随着开放获取(Open Access)和在线优先出版(Online First, Advance Online Publication)模式的普及,大量文章在正式编入某卷之前即发布于数据库平台,导致其元数据中常缺失“卷号”(Volume)信息。

    此类现象引发了一系列技术问题:如何在APA、MLA或GB/T 7714等主流引用格式下正确处理无卷号文献?是否允许使用占位符如“[无卷号]”?数据库导出引文工具(如EndNote、Zotero、CNKI E-Study)常自动补全空白字段,甚至虚构卷号以维持格式完整,这种行为可能引入误导性信息。

    2. 常见引用格式对卷号缺失的规定对比

    引用标准卷号要求期号处理方式DOI优先级缺失卷号建议
    APA 7th推荐但非强制用括号标注,如“(3)”必须提供省略卷号,保留期号与DOI
    MLA 9th非必需可选字段推荐提供直接跳过,不标注缺失
    GB/T 7714-2015原则上必需置于卷号后,格式为“年, 卷(期)”补充项标注“[无卷号]”或留空
    Chicago Author-Date建议包含同APA高优先级若无则仅列期号与年份
    IEEE强烈推荐需与卷号并列必填联系编辑部确认或标注“n.d.”

    3. 分析过程:从元数据获取到引用生成的技术路径

    1. 第一步:通过CrossRef API、PubMed、CNKI或Web of Science检索目标文献DOI
    2. 第二步:解析BibTeX或RIS格式元数据,识别volume字段是否存在且有效
    3. 第三步:判断出版状态——是否为“Online First”、“In Press”或已分配卷期
    4. 第四步:根据目标期刊最终出版信息更新本地引用库
    5. 第五步:依据写作所采用的标准选择合规的引用模板
    6. 第六步:人工复核自动化工具输出结果,防止虚假填充
    7. 第七步:在参考文献列表中统一格式,确保一致性
    # Python示例:检测BibTeX条目中卷号是否存在
    import bibtexparser
    
    def check_volume_in_bibtex(file_path):
        with open(file_path) as bibtex_file:
            bib_database = bibtexparser.load(bibtex_file)
        for entry in bib_database.entries:
            title = entry.get('title', 'Unknown')
            volume = entry.get('volume', None)
            if not volume:
                print(f"⚠️ 文献 '{title}' 缺失卷号,需手动核查")
            else:
                print(f"✅ 文献 '{title}' 卷号: {volume}")
    

    4. 解决方案设计:构建鲁棒的引用校验机制

    graph TD A[输入文献DOI或标题] --> B{查询CrossRef/CNKI API} B --> C[获取原始元数据JSON] C --> D{是否包含volume字段?} D -- 是 --> E[按标准格式渲染引用] D -- 否 --> F[标记为“待验证”] F --> G[人工核查期刊官网] G --> H{是否确无卷号?} H -- 是 --> I[依引用标准决定处理策略] H -- 否 --> J[补全正确卷号] I --> K[输出标准化引用字符串]

    5. 实践建议与行业最佳实践

    • 避免依赖单一数据库导出结果,应交叉验证多个来源(如期刊官网、PubMed、Google Scholar)
    • 在团队协作环境中建立共享的Zotero群组库,并设置自定义字段标记“卷号状态”
    • 开发内部脚本定期扫描参考文献库中的异常条目(如volume为空或为“0”)
    • 对于GB/T 7714标准下的中文论文,可采用“年, (期): 页码”格式替代“卷(期)”结构
    • 在LaTeX中使用biblatex+biber时,可通过定制style文件实现智能容错处理
    • 记录所有手动修正的操作日志,提升研究可重复性
    • 鼓励作者在投稿前使用Citation Style Language (CSL) 模板进行自动化格式化
    • 关注国际标准动态,如APA即将发布的第8版可能进一步明确数字优先出版物的引用规则
    • 推动出版社提高元数据完整性,参与ORCID与DataCite集成项目
    • 将引用质量纳入科研代码仓库的CI/CD流程,作为文档测试的一部分
    本回答被题主选为最佳回答 , 对您是否有帮助呢?
    评论

报告相同问题?

问题事件

  • 已采纳回答 10月23日
  • 创建了问题 9月28日